G'day everyone,

I spent a long time looking for a boat for my needs, i was after a center cab, with twins, big fuel tanks, bait station and a tower. I looked at all the top builders, both in wa and qld. I hadn't heard of moda custom boats until I saw a build thread on this site with special k - the 8m express and my interest grew.

I got in contact with shane at moda, he had a great attitide and was more then willing to have a go at what I was trying to acheive. This is my 5th boat and I wanted to build a boat that could cater for a number of applications. I mainly go marlin fishing, but also do overnighters chasing reefies and trips to the islands as well as booze cruises with family and freinds on board!

There a quite a few things I wanted, flush mounted dash, lockable cabin, pump manifolds, refigeration and freezers, tackle station, plent of space in the center cab, and to have a decent ride.

Everything with shane was so easy to discuss and as soon as I made any suggestions he came up with a plan and got it done!

I took delivery a few days ago and I am stoked with everything, the trailers very well built and tows so nice, the boat had come out flawless and is a real head turner!

It is 10x more stable then my last boat, a 24ft sailfish american mono, I still cannot beleive how a hull with 22 degrees of deadrise can be so stable, even with 2 up in the tower it dosen't even come close to feeling tippy.

The ride is the best I have been in for an ally boat of its size, it really blew me away. It feels so safe with a following sea with a swell rolling, it tracks straight and never ever felt like it was not in control. Side on is also awesome! Like any trailer boat a big head sea is a challenge, but it was pretty nasty coming out of the seaway in the goldy a couple of days ago and we could still acheive planning speed without too much fuss.

With 175 lean burn suzukis I get to 42 knots flat out spinning 6200 with half fuel and 2 pob. I would love to see how the next size up props run! Cruise speed between pretty much 20 - 30 knots is 1L per km! This suprises me so much, my last boat with a 300 yammy used about 1.5l per km! The boat will plane on one 175 and I can troll at 8 knots using about 12l on one motor or 20l combined. Im just going to troll with one, less fuel and half the hours - win win!

I would recomend shane and his boys to anyone looking at getting a top quality aluminium boat built, they are truely impressive!

I would also like to thank garmin, there gear is incredible and i cant wait to get to use mine to its full potential! Im running 2x 7412, 2x 7407 on the tower, autopilot, gsd 26, cm599lhw 3kw tranny and a ss175h 1kw.

As far as price goes, well it all depends on what accessories you fit, you have to rember mine has a huge list, the tower with duel controls, double the electronics, twin motors, bait station, 4 batterys, duel pumps and common manifold, tuna tubes front and rear, 19 lees bar pin holders, taco grand slam 380 riggers etc etc, you could get a very basic version with a gal trailer, single motor with very basic electronics and no tower / baitstation for around 150k on the water id imagine. Mine was much more then that.
